Learning outcomes for a Certified Professional in Customer Support typically include mastering techniques in active listening, conflict resolution, and empathy-driven communication. Participants also develop proficiency in using CRM software and troubleshooting common customer issues. The curriculum often covers best practices in customer service management, including quality assurance and performance measurement.
The duration of a Certified Professional in Customer Support program can vary depending on the provider. Some programs might be completed in a few weeks through intensive online courses, while others offer more comprehensive training spanning several months. The specific timeframe should be confirmed with the certifying body. Flexible learning options often cater to busy professionals and varied learning styles.
